Нужна помощь.

  • Автор темы vanya777
  • Дата начала
V

vanya777

Гость
#1
Здравствуйте, у меня такая проблема: Не могу открыть файл с расширение "db".
Точнее открыть то я его могу, но кодировка какая то не понятная отображается, текст прочесть вообще не представляется возможным, что я только уже не перепробовал, чем я только не открывал данный файл всё бестолку. Подскажите пожалуйста чем открыть данную дазу данных. Заранее благодарен!
P.S. Это база данных созданая "майл агентом" для мобильника.
Поскольку данный "mail agent" написан на "java" то я решил написать сюда. Если же я ошибся веткой, то приношу свои извинения!!!
 

Kmet

Well-Known Member
Java Team
25.05.2006
1 036
8
#2
с чего ты взял что это именно текстовый файл?
 
V

vanya777

Гость
#3
Потому, что там хранится информация о паролях(Которые прекрасно видны даже при открытии файла банальным блокнотом), но меня интересует совсем другое, а именно история соединений с серверов и информация о тех кто запрашивал авторизацию, которая к сожалению отображается в виде "абракадабры"
 
04.09.2006
2 566
2
Минск
#4
То что файл открывается Блокнотом не говорит о том, что файл текстовый. А если и текстовый, то наверняка закодированный
 
V

vanya777

Гость
#5
Можно без "демагогии". Больше конкретики пожалуйста.
Короче, ситуация такая есть файл с расширением "db" созданый "mail agent-ом" написаным на "яве" нужно его открыть, не просто открыть, а открыть так чтобы стало возможным прочтение информации которую в себе содержит данный файл. Каким инструментом это можно сделать?
 

Гость
#8
Прикрепите этот файл сюда , попробуем открыть , после если найдем чем и как .. То скажем.
 
V

vanya777

Гость
#9
Кирзач , извините но к сожалению я не могу выложить данный файл потому как там много личной информации. Если хотите поэкспериментировать над данным файлом, то установите себе на мобильник (желательно чтобы у вас был сматрфон) "mail agent" и с помощью любого файл менеджера извлеките файл "rms.db" который находится в папке x:\system\MDlets. Где "х" это буква диска на котором установлен "mail agent"
 
C

Creo

Гость
#11
Потому, что там хранится информация о паролях(Которые прекрасно видны даже при открытии файла банальным блокнотом)
Что тут по этому поводу сказать, я в шоке.... Информация в файле может быть и бинарной. Пробывали импортировать данные в БД(как идея, сам этим некогда не занимался)? Если это конечно возможно... Если информация закадирована попробуйте покопаться в направлении Base64... Может получится расшифровать...
 

Гость
#12
Если блокнотом открывается и строки нормальные , то скорее всего просто кодировка на java при чтение не та что у файла... ИМХО..
А если шифрован - то ИМХО замучаешься вскрывать..
 
V

vanya777

Гость
#13
Creo В какую БД пихать, например?
access?

А при чтение с кодировкой игрались?
Конечно игрался!!! Кое что открывается кое что нет!!!


Если информация закадирована попробуйте покопаться в направлении Base64... Может получится расшифровать...
Нет, как мне кажется это не Base64
 
C

Creo

Гость
#14
vanya777
Псомотри в гугл следующие запросы
1)db file extension
2)посмотри следующую ссылку http://www.file-extensions.org/db-file-extension
3)экспорт/импорт в .db файл

Успехов.... :)

Ах, да, чуть не забыл... Посмотри в каком нибудь hex-редакторе первые 3-5 байт, поробуй в гугл поискать по ним к примеру CA FE BA BE -- первые четыре байта в java .class файле